Employers relieved as non-EU worker cap frozen

 
HR News |  11/04/2012
Employers relieved as non-EU worker cap frozenThe Chartered Institute of Personnel and Development (CIPD) has welcomed the government's decision to freeze rather than reduce the current annual limit for non-EU workers for the next two years.

Employers will still be able to recruit skilled non-EU nationals for key positions, and increase the chances of driving export-led growth for the UK.

According to CIPD, employers particularly need to hire experienced overseas nationals for IT and engineering jobs, owing to the UK's low skills base.

The HR body said employers often recruit non-EU nationals for the knowledge they bring of their home market.

With the post-study worker route, which allows employers to recruit foreign students studying in the UK, due to be closed this month, the latest decision should help avert a potential skills shortage.

Employers questioned by CIPD said they are now likely to hire the same foreign students via the points-based immigration scheme, as they aim to keep them in the UK.

They represent a more attractive proposition than UK workers or graduates applying for the same role, they noted.

CIPD public policy adviser Gerwyn Davies said many employers will respond to the news "with a large sigh of relief".

"Frequent changes to immigration policy, that have often made with little notice or publicity, and a growing number of restrictions have caused some concern and frustration among some employers in their attempt to build a productive and growth-driven workplace," he added.

"However, this announcement offers a very robust response to earlier calls from the CIPD for greater stability, simplicity and signposting from the points-based system."

Mr Davies said employers require certainty and access to talent to help drive growth within their organisations, and the announcement delivers on both counts.
